The 2024 General Tire 150 was the 6th stock car race of the 2024 ARCA Menards Series season, and the 6th iteration of the event. The race was held on Friday, May 24, 2024, at Charlotte Motor Speedway in Concord, North Carolina, a 1.5 mile (2.4 km) permanent asphalt tri-oval shaped intermediate speedway. The race took the scheduled 100 laps to complete. Tanner Gray, driving for Joe Gibbs Racing, would recover from a flat tire in the early stages of the race, and held off the field on worn tires to earn his first career ARCA Menards Series win. [5] Carson Kvapil would dominate the majority of the race, leading a race-high 61 laps before finishing 2nd. To fill out the podium, pole-sitter Andrés Pérez de Lara, driving for Rev Racing, would finish 3rd, respectively.
The race was held at Charlotte Motor Speedway, located in Concord, North Carolina. The speedway complex includes a 1.5-mile (2.4 km) quad-oval track that was utilized for the race, as well as a dragstrip and a dirt track. The speedway was built in 1959 by Bruton Smith and is considered the home track for NASCAR with many race teams based in the Charlotte metropolitan area. The track is owned and operated by Speedway Motorsports Inc. (SMI) with Marcus G. Smith serving as track president.
The first and only practice session was held on Friday, May 24, at 11:40 AM EST, and would last for 45 minutes. [6] Tanner Gray, driving for Joe Gibbs Racing, would set the fastest time in the session, with a lap of 30.874, and a speed of 174.904 mph (281.481 km/h). [7]

Qualifying was held on Friday, May 24, at 12:40 PM EST. [6] The qualifying system used is a multi-car, multi-lap based system. All drivers will be on track for a 20-minute timed session, and whoever sets the fastest time in that session will win the pole. [9]
Andrés Pérez de Lara, driving for Rev Racing, would score the pole for the race, with a lap of 30.340, and a speed of 177.983 mph (286.436 km/h). [10]
Two drivers withdrew from the race: Ryan Huff and Chuck Buchanan Jr..
